A Japanese official from Tokyo arrives in Sanaa tomorrow, Tuesday, February 23rd, to discuss the final program of President Ali Abdullah Saleh’s March 14-17 state visit to Japan. This is the first trip by a Yemeni head of state to Japan. President Saleh will meet with HM Emperor Akihito, Prime Minister Kaizo Obuchi, and other senior officials.
On his way to Tokyo, the President and the accompanying delegation will stop over for re-fuelling in Bangkok. They will return to Sanaa, via Mukalla, after re-fuelling in Singapore. “The purpose of the visit is to express gratitude for Japan’s contribution to Yemen’s development, and to work for continued cooperation,” the president said.
